Enchilada Casserole

From Classic Home Cooking cookbook

INGREDIENTS
  • 1 8 oz. can tomato sauce
  • 1 10 oz. can enchilada sauce
  • 1 10oz. can water
  • 1 lb. ground beef
  • 1 large on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, chopped
  • 1 hard-cooked egg, chopped
  • 1 4.5oz can chopped olives
  • 1/2 tsp. salt
  • 6 tortillas
  • 1/2 lb. Monterey Jack cheese, grated
DIRECTIONS
  1. Heat enhilada sauce, tomato sauce and water.
  2. Brown meat with garlic and onion.
  3. Add egg and olives.
  4. Add salt and 1/2 cup of sauce.
  5. In a casserole, layer tortillas (dipped first in sauce), meat mixture, and cheese.
  6. Pour over remaining sauce.
  7. Top with cheese.
  8. Bake in 350 oven for 25 minutes.
Serves 6
